Output 666637816075334ba2d524c59ff75260795599ccd3514d061c6f791790dfd70d:1

value
2908101
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18921328203450cb6091716d95047d726ee07af1 OP_EQUALVERIFY OP_CHECKSIG
address
13EvD4YcWZ93TwbiSkn2MDaheQ6JqZ9GHb
transaction
666637816075334ba2d524c59ff75260795599ccd3514d061c6f791790dfd70d
spent
true